About the Role: We're looking for an Engineering Team Lead to join the TodayTix team and own how we build. TodayTix is TTG's flagship consumer product — the mobile app and web experience connecting millions of people with live events they love. You'll lead the team that delivers it end-to-end: native iOS and Android, the web and in-app experiences, the backend behind them, and the lifecycle messaging that brings customers back — shipping work that moves the metrics that matter most to the business. This is a technical leadership role, not a heads-down coding one — most of your time goes to architecture, code review, technical strategy, and cross-functional leadership, with hands-on coding a deliberate minority. You lead by setting direction, raising the team's bar, and owning delivery, quality, and stakeholder expectations across a high-demand roadmap. The team is in an acceleration phase — sharpening prioritization, raising the engineering bar, and shifting from shipping projects to owning outcomes — and you'll be central to that shift on the engineering side. Requirements

  • A track record of leading engineers.
  • 8+ years building software, including leading a team — formally or informally — and growing the engineers around you. This is the core of the role.
  • Strong architecture and code review. This is how you lead — you set technical direction and strategy through sound system design and give the kind of code review that makes engineers better, spotting risk and design flaws before they ship.
  • Full-stack technical judgment. Deep enough knowledge across mobile, web, and backend to review across the stack and evaluate what your team builds — even where you're not the one writing it.
  • Deep iOS expertise. You've built and shipped production iOS apps with real depth (Swift/SwiftUI) — it's our lead platform and where most of our customers are — with solid Android (Kotlin/Jetpack) alongside. It's the technical foundation this role builds on.
  • Stakeholder management and expectation setting. You partner cross-functionally with product, design, marketing, and partners — communicating trade-offs and keeping everyone aligned as priorities shift.
  • A product and business mindset. You prioritize business objectives and measure success by value delivered — what moves the metrics — not by raw output or precise task estimates.
  • Prioritization in a high-demand environment. With more good ideas than capacity, you triage competing requests, sequence against capacity, and say no well.
  • High-traffic product sense. You've worked on consumer products at scale (e-commerce or similarly demanding), and you care about performance, reliability, and the customer experience that flows from them.
  • AI fluency, clear written communication, and a collaborative default. You share context freely and disagree-and-commit when it's time to move.

Responsibilities

  • Own delivery end-to-end across the team's full surface — mobile, web, and backend — and the business outcomes it drives.
  • Partner closely with product, design, and growth — bring engineering reality into roadmaps early and evaluate UI/UX for the customer and the business, not just function.
  • Run intake and prioritization: sequence work against business objectives, keep concurrent projects on track, and set realistic commitments — what ships, what waits, and why.
  • Start big bets small: ship the thinnest slice that proves the idea, and grow it only on evidence.
  • Lead and grow the team — 1:1s, feedback, and career development.
  • Protect quality systematically — SLOs as guardrails, feature work balanced against maintenance, rigorous code review, and a release pipeline that catches regressions before customers do.
  • Set technical direction and architecture — scope cross-stack features to land as one coherent change, and pressure-test plans for risk before the team commits.
  • Build the factory, not just the product: embed AI and data into how the team works, so everyone ships faster, learns from every release, and stays pointed at impact.
